A093482 a(n) = the least positive k such that (n+k)+1 and (n*k)+1 are both squares; or 0 if no such k exists. +0
1
0, 0, 5, 20, 3, 0, 0, 55, 215, 0, 13, 0, 11, 0, 209, 1139, 0, 0, 80, 4, 3, 0, 25, 551, 23, 0, 0, 1196, 0, 0, 8993, 0, 0, 0, 1189, 84, 0, 0, 41, 0, 39, 0, 0, 180, 1323, 0, 0, 2255, 30575, 0, 0, 0, 1315, 0, 8, 168, 0, 0, 61, 380, 59, 0, 80, 67535, 1615, 0, 0, 156, 371, 0 (list; graph; listen)
OFFSET

1,3

COMMENT

For n >1 if a(n) = m then a(m) = n. Subsidiary sequence: indices of zero.

EXAMPLE

a(3) = 5, 3+5 +1 =9 and 3*5 +1 = 16 are both Squares.
